Bitcoin (BTC) is trading below $9,000 today, as the market dips significantly after two weeks of gains, Coin360 data shows.

BTC is currently trading around $8,848 after reaching $9,708 at one point earlier today, now down around 5 percent over a 24 hour to press time.

Ethereum (ETH) is back below $700, trading at around $607 by press time and down about 12 percent over a 24 hour period.

Of the top ten coins on CoinMarketCap, only EOS is up, between 0 and 1 percent over a 24 hour period and trading at around $14.07. EOS has seen a rise in price since the April 6 announcement of the pre-release of the Blockchain scalability platform EOSIO Dawn 3.0

IOTA is down the most, around 17 percent over a 24 hour period and trading at around $1.79 to press time. Bitcoin Cash (BCH), which had seen an around 100 percent increase this week, is now down about 15 percent over a 24 hour period, trading for around $1,263 by press time.

Total market cap has gone below $400 bln, currently at $386 bln after reaching $436 bln earlier today.
